The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ro has a general score of 86.1, which is just a bit better than the Galaxy S8 Active's score of 81.9. The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ro is a just a little bit lighter and somewhat thinner device than the Galaxy S8 Active.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ro features just a bit better hardware performance than Samsung Galaxy S8 Active, and although they both have a Octa-Core processor, the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ro also has a larger amount of RAM.
The Galaxy S8 Active counts with a little sharper display than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ro, because although it has a little bit smaller screen and a little bit worse resolution of 1440 x 2960 pixels, it also counts with a just a little more pixels per screen inch. The Galaxy S8 Active counts with a bit bigger memory for apps and games than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ro, because although it has just 64 GB internal memory, it also counts with a SD memory card expansion slot that supports a maximum of 256 GB.
The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ro has a greater camera than Samsung Galaxy S8 Active, because although it has a tinier aperture which is not so good for low light images and videos, and they both have the same (4K) video definition and the same video frame rates, the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ro also counts with a camera with a much better resolution.
The Xiaomi Redmi Note 11 Pro features improved battery performance than Galaxy S8 Active, because it has a 5160mAh battery size instead of 4000mAh.
